Do you enjoy enjoy weird, odd, but remarkably wonderful news stories? Comedians Matt Baker (Comedy Central, America's Got Talent) and Louie Foxx (America's Got Talent and How Bout That) report on the magnificent strangeness in the world. The two dive into odd and unusual news stories that slip between the cracks of regular news outlets and add their own comedic twists to bring to you just the right amount of weird.
